Senior Cloud Security Architect

Job at SSE in Perth, Perth and Kinross

Base Location: Reading, Havant, Glasgow and Perth

Salary: £58,100 - £87,100 + performance-related bonus + a range of benefits to support your finances, wellbeing and family.

Working Pattern: Permanent | Full Time | Flexible First options available

The role

As a Senior Cloud Security Architect, you will be responsible for the assurance, design and implementation of security solutions or services across our cloud-based applications and infrastructure. You will work closely with cross functional teams to ensure Cloud architecture employs robust, scalable, and secure controls or solutions that align with business requirements and industry best practices.

You will

- Collaborate and partner with Enterprise Architecture, ensuring the target architectural state and components align with the strategic capability model and software catalogue.

- Support program planning ensuring contribution to the forward roadmap, sprint planning and strategic milestones.

- Design and implement policies and define best practice controls for cloud security architecture spanning IaaS, PaaS, and SaaS hosting models.

- Continuously monitor and analyse security across public, private, or hybrid cloud environments.

- Perform continuous assurance, leveraging threat modelling, risk assessments, and gap analysis of cloud architecture and environments.

You have

- Knowledge of NIST, CIS, NCSC, NIS, and Purdue models, with a focus on IT infrastructure security in the energy and utilities sector.

- Proven experience designing secure cloud systems across AWS, Azure (preferred), GCP, or Oracle Cloud, with relevant vendor certifications.

- Hold or working towards certifications such as CISSP, CISM, or CISA, demonstrating strong security governance and risk management skills.

- Skilled in enterprise security architecture, including network (NGFW, WAF), application (SSL, microservices), and data security (encryption).

- Deep understanding of IAM, AAA principles, Active Directory security, federated identity (ADFS, SAML), MFA, and SIEM/logging best practices.

About SSE

SSE has a bold ambition – to be a leading energy company in a net zero world. We're investing around £10 million a day in homegrown energy to help power a cleaner, more secure future. Our investment will see us build the world's largest offshore wind farm and transform the grid to deliver greener electricity to millions.

Our IT division powers growth across all SSE business areas by making sure we have the systems, software and security needed to take the lead in a low carbon world. They provide expertise, advice and day-to-day support in emerging technologies, data and analytics, cyber security and more.
